Transaction 4a2fae827fffcf9397c2416f4278b0e7241d6b81c76cc60a7863e215d247ef9b

6 Input
1 Outputs
  • 4a2fae827fffcf9397c2416f4278b0e7241d6b81c76cc60a7863e215d247ef9b:0
  • value  4203130
    address  3F7oxRsH5KfaZn72Wf3Uki4VSZvNjPtPPG